The Ukrainian parliament has adopted a statement recognizing EuroMaidan Revolution, or the Revolution of Dignity, “as one of the key moments of Ukrainian state-building and expression of the national idea of freedom.” This happened on Feb. 17, before the seventh anniversary of the tragic shooting in Maidan, when law enforcement killed at least 118 people commemorated as the Heaven’s Hundred.
